(Photo) Super Eagles Booked In To Stay At N44K Per Night Golden Tulip Hotel, RabatAccording to information gathered by allnigeriasoccer.com, Super Eagles players and officials will stay at the Golden Tulip Farah Hotel Rabat, when they arrive in Morocco for a training camp ahead of international matches against Algeria and Argentina.

The hotel is located at Place 16 November, 10000 Rabat, which is the capital of Morocco.

Golden Tulip Farah Hotel Rabat services offered include Fitness Room/Gym, Swimming pool, Sauna, Salon, Spa & Wellness Centre and Pool Outdoor.

It will cost the Nigeria Football Federation €105.40 (approximately N44,000) per night to book a standard room in the Golden Tulip Farah Hotel Rabat, and that figure does not include the services offered by the hotel.

The Nigeria Football Federation have instructed the invited players to arrive the preparatory camp in Rabat on Monday, November 6.

With Changchun Yatai F.C frontman Odion Ighalo and Gent's Moses Simon withdrawing from the squad due to injury, Kenneth Omeruo was handed a late call-up by manager Gernot Rohr and the Chelsea defender has informed this website he's on his way to Rabat.
